Trump Administration Seeks Delay In Legal Proceedings Over Tariff Refunds

The Trump administration is requesting a postponement of legal proceedings concerning tariff refunds owed to importers, as revealed in a recent court document. This development comes on the heels of a Supreme Court ruling that invalidated the global tariffs imposed by President Trump's administration. The Supreme Court's decision has significant implications for businesses affected by these tariffs, potentially leading to substantial refunds. The administration's push for a delay indicates a strategic move to reassess its stance following the court's verdict, raising questions about the future of trade policies and their enforcement. This case is pivotal not only for importers but also for understanding the legal landscape surrounding U.S. tariff regulations and the broader implications for international trade relations.
